Common questions
How do I make sure my roast is taken in good fun?‹
Ensure your granddaughter knows your bond is strong and the humor is loving. Deliver with a smile, a wink, and perhaps a hug to show it's all in jest. Knowing her sense of humor and personality is key!
Can I adapt these wishes for other family members?‹
Absolutely! While tailored for a granddaughter, many of these savage roasts can be adjusted for a grandson, niece, nephew, or even a close friend, as long as you maintain the playful, affectionate tone and they appreciate that type of humor.
What if my granddaughter is sensitive?‹
If your granddaughter is sensitive, it's best to err on the side of caution. Consider softening the roasts significantly, or opting for more genuinely sweet and encouraging farewell messages, perhaps with just a very lighthearted, gentle tease.
